一塊網絡卡 兩個ip位址 arp ARP 欺詐藝術

2021-10-12 17:12:48 字數 938 閱讀 2110

arp 

欺詐藝術

全文共計 958 字, 預計閱讀時長 6 分鐘。

位址解析協議(address resolution protocol,縮寫:arp)。arp是通過網路位址來定位mac位址。因為在網路通訊中,傳送封裝的資料報的時候,不僅要對source的ip位址的封裝,也同時要對他的mac位址進行封裝,那arp總體來說就是用來獲取目標主機的mac位址

那問題來了 :這一期的listen up 為啥一般呢

。。。如何獲取pc2 的mac位址呢?這時候就用到了arp協議,

在arp互動的過程中pc1會用乙太網的"廣播"功能(broadcast), 將自己的請求包以廣播形式的進行的傳送(因為現實裡面不可能只有乙個host)

比如這樣:

假如內網裡面還有pc3,pc4…pcn

他們會解析pc1發出的請求包的資訊(請求包會包含目標的ip位址), 如果不是自己的就選擇丟棄,如果是自己的,就會回應pc1.

知識點: 回應的時候,並不會以廣播形式實現。 為啥?

。。。因為愛要克制,能簡則簡。

我最後展示下抓取的請求包吧,其實還有特別多的東西能說,但是真的寫不動了 t.t。

所以,一定要注意明文傳輸的協議http, ftp, smtp這一類的.

看到這基本就結束了。啥?你問我欺詐藝術在哪呢?我咋知道。。。紅燒牛肉麵裡面有紅燒牛嗎?我就最近看了乙個動漫great pretender (大欺詐師)。

一塊網絡卡設定多個IP位址

linux下 兩種方法 第一種ifconfig eth0 192.168.1.1 ifconfig eth0 1 192.168.2.1 ifconfig eth0 2 192.168.3.1 第二種 ip addr add 192.168.1.1 ip addr add 192.168.2.1 i...

如何給同一塊網絡卡繫結多個IP位址

1 如何手動修改時區?tzconfig 2 在debian中設定啟動服務 在 etc init.d bootmisc.sh的末尾,新增你要啟動服務。例如 exit 0 usr local ssh3291 sbin sshd2 usr local mysql 4.1.12 share mysql my...

Linux一塊網絡卡配置多個IP

不同的linux distribution一塊網絡卡配置多個ip的方法基本相同,只不過編輯的檔案不同。1.ubuntu 配置多個ip 原來的inte ces為 auto eth0 iface eth0 inet static name ethernet lan card address 192.16...